Eating local means more for the local economy. A dollar spent locally generates at least twice as much income for the local economy. When businesses are not owned locally, money leaves the community at every transaction.

The Farmers' Market goals are to educate the consumer about the many benefits to the individual, the community and the environment of buying locally produced food, and to enhance and enrich the community and culture of Wendell.
